About Long Cang

Long Cang is a scholar working on Electrical and Electronic Engineering, Pollution, Geophysics, Plant Science and Water Science and Technology, having authored 86 papers that have together received 4.5k indexed citations. Recurring topics across this work include Electrokinetic Soil Remediation Techniques (36 papers), Geophysical and Geoelectrical Methods (25 papers), Heavy metals in environment (25 papers), Environmental remediation with nanomaterials (12 papers), Advanced oxidation water treatment (8 papers), Landfill Environmental Impact Studies (8 papers), Plant Stress Responses and Tolerance (6 papers) and Plant and Biological Electrophysiology Studies (6 papers). The work is most often cited by research in Pollution (1.9k citations), Industrial and Manufacturing Engineering (672 citations), Water Science and Technology (830 citations), Geophysics (717 citations) and Health, Toxicology and Mutagenesis (685 citations). Long Cang has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Dongmei Zhou, Yujun Wang, Quanying Wang, Guodong Fang, Xiuzhen Hao, Guangping Fan, Yuanhua Dong, Akram N. Alshawabkeh, Xiao‐San Luo and Dengjun Wang. Their work appears in journals such as Chemosphere, Journal of Hazardous Materials, Environmental Science and Pollution Research, Journal of Soils and Sediments and Environmental Pollution.
